What are the specific environmental and climate risks for companies in Argentina and how can they mitigate negative impacts?

Argentina faces risks related to extreme weather events and environmental pressures. Companies must conduct environmental risk assessments, adopt sustainable practices, and plan for resilience to climate events. Participating in environmental conservation initiatives and complying with environmental regulations are key components for mitigating environmental risks in the Argentine context.

How are labor conflicts addressed in construction projects with contractors in Costa Rica?

Labor disputes in construction projects with contractors are addressed through conciliation, mediation and labor arbitration processes. Unions and workers have legal rights to file complaints and seek solutions to labor disputes.

How is cooperation between national institutions ensured in the fight against money laundering in Guatemala?

In Guatemala, a legal framework and coordination mechanisms have been established to ensure cooperation between national institutions in the fight against money laundering. There are information exchange protocols, coordination committees and dialogue spaces that facilitate collaboration between entities such as the Public Ministry, the FIU, the SIB and other relevant institutions.

Is there any possibility of negotiating a payment agreement during a embargo in Guatemala?

Yes, during a seizure in Guatemala, it is possible to negotiate a payment agreement with the creditor. Negotiating a payment agreement allows you to establish a reasonable and realistic payment plan to meet the outstanding debt. This can help avoid the immediate financial impact of the garnishment and provide a path toward resolution of the situation. It is important to communicate with the creditor and find a mutually beneficial solution for both parties.
